Sharon Way Obituary

Sharon Way
Florida - It is with profound sadness and broken hearts that the family of Mrs. Sharon Way, age 86, of Leesburg, Florida, shares the news of her passing on January, 28th, 2026, on Lady Lake, Florida, after a brief illness.
Sharon was born in Waterbury, Connecticut, on March 13th, 1939, the daughter of the late Edward and Beatrice (Atwood) Regan. She attended Crosby High School and the St. Mary's School of Nursing before beginning her work as a Registered Nurse for 35 years, the last ten of which she spent working for the state of Connecticut.
While Sharon was proud of the work she completed, her family proved to be her greatest honor. She married her high school sweetheart, Kelly Way, on September 19th, 1959. Together, they had five children. She cherished the time spent cheering them on from the stands at football, baseball and soccer games, and track and swim meets. She encouraged her children to competitively Irish dance, leading to the family's many trips to Ireland for the World Irish Dance Championship.
After her retirement in 2002, Sharon and Kelly moved to Leesburg, Florida, to be in the sunshine. Sharon was involved in her new community through her membership in the St. Paul Ladies Auxiliary of the Knights of Columbus; she could be found regularly donating her time to her parish as a Rosary maker. During their retirement, Sharon and Kelly also made time to travel. Some of their favorite trips included Alaska, the Caribbean, Colorado, Las Vegas (we still have no clue how much money she won at the casinos), and family outings to Disney and her favorite place, Cape Cod.
Sharon's memory will live on in the hearts of the family she so deeply loved: her husband; her sister, Mary Claire Pellitier; her children, Patrick and Carolyn Way, Julia and James Christian, Sherry and Alex Kobani, Carol Way, Michael and Danielle Way; her grandchildren, Bryan, Brandon, Nicholas, Johnathan, Kelly, Michael, Aidan, Katherine, Sara, and Michaela; her seven great-grandchildren, Lyla, Landry, Camden, Riley, Malcom, Nella, and Chloe; her nieces and nephews; and her great-nieces and nephews.
Sharon was predeceased by her siblings Teddy, Barbara, and Larry.
The Way family would like to thank the staff at Cornerstone Casa House on Lady Lake, Florida, for their exceptional care and compassion for Sharon.
Sharon would want us all to remember: "It's not the years in life, it's the life in years".
